The prepreg windowing facility of flexible and hard combined circuit board
Technical field
The utility model relates to pcb board manufacturing technology, is specifically related to the windowing facility of prepreg.
Background technology
In the manufacturing process of flexible and hard combined circuit board, the prepreg that need to adopt pressing plate is windowed, to form flexible board area.The common process that prepreg is windowed adopts laser cutting to make, and its concrete course of work is as follows:
The first step, in the computer operating system of laser cutting machine the typing prepreg CNC program of figure of windowing, on the work top of laser cutting machine, keep flat the prepreg that needs are windowed;
Second step, startup laser cutting machine, laser head and work top relatively move by CNC program, send laser simultaneously prepreg burning and cutting are become to CNC program figure;
The 3rd step, by completing the prepreg that burning and cutting window, from work top, take off, in garbage collection frame, shake gently reason and fall burning and cutting waste material, complete production process one time.
Due in burning and cutting process, laser head need to move prepreg is carried out to burning and cutting according to CNC program, cause production efficiency low, and production cost is high.
Utility model content
The purpose of this utility model is to propose a kind of prepreg windowing facility of flexible and hard combined circuit board, and it can solve the low and high problem of production cost of production efficiency.
In order to achieve the above object, the technical scheme that the utility model adopts is as follows:
The prepreg windowing facility of flexible and hard combined circuit board, it comprises the punch press of fixing a cutting die for carrying, described cutting die for carrying out stamping-out to the prepreg arranging thereon under the driving of punch press; Described cutting die comprises a substrate and a plurality of blade being distributed on described substrate, and the blade of described blade is vertical with described substrate, and the height of described blade is 0.25 ± 0.05mm; Described prepreg is placed on described blade.
Preferably, described blade is a closed figures.
Preferably, described prepreg covers all blades of described cutting die.
Preferably, described cutting die is fixedly mounted on the dynamic model or cover half of described punch press.
Preferably, on described prepreg, be also coated with a buffer film.Further preferred, described buffer film is PET buffer film.
The utlity model has following beneficial effect:
By cutting die is set on punch press, utilize cutting die to carry out stamping-out to prepreg, greatly improved production efficiency, reduced production cost.And the blade height of cutting die is reasonable in design, the waste material after stamping-out can not ensconced in cutting die, is convenient to the cleaning of waste material, thereby further enhances productivity.

The specific embodiment
Below, by reference to the accompanying drawings and the specific embodiment, the utility model is described further.
As shown in Figure 1 to Figure 3, a kind of prepreg windowing facility of flexible and hard combined circuit board, it comprises the punch press of fixing a cutting die 1 for carrying.Shown in punch press same as the prior art, comprise frame 100, cover half 101, dynamic model 102 and drive cylinder 103.Cover half 101 is corresponding with the position of dynamic model 102, to realize matched moulds.Drive the drive end 104 of cylinder 103 for driving dynamic model 102 to move to cover half 101, to realize matched moulds.The punch press of the present embodiment is only schematic structure, certainly, can also utilize the punch press of other structure and model to realize the scheme of the present embodiment, as long as cutting die 1 is fixed on cover half 101 or dynamic model 102.
Described cutting die 1 for carrying out stamping-out to the prepreg 2 arranging thereon under the driving of punch press.Described cutting die 1 comprises a substrate 10 and a plurality of blade 11 being distributed on described substrate 10, and the blade of described blade 11 (figure does not mark) is vertical with described substrate 10, and the height h of described blade 11 is 0.25 ± 0.05mm.Described prepreg 2 is placed on described blade.
Described substrate 10 adopts stainless steel material to make, and on described substrate 10, etches blade 11.
As shown in Figure 2, described blade 11 is a closed figures.This closed figures should be determined according to the windowing pattern of prepreg 2.
Described prepreg 2 should cover all blades of described cutting die 1.
In order to reduce the wearing and tearing of 1 pair of cover half 101 of cutting die, on described prepreg 2, be also coated with a buffer film 3.The buffer film 3 of the present embodiment preferably adopts PET buffer film.
In conjunction with Fig. 1 to Fig. 4, the prepreg windowing method of the flexible and hard combined circuit board of the present embodiment, step is as follows:
Step S1, cutting die 1 is fixed on the dynamic model 102 of punch press.Concrete, described cutting die 1 can be fixed on described dynamic model 102 by adhesive tape, screw, bolt etc., so that after cutting die 1 wearing and tearing, realize and changing.
Step S2, prepreg 2 is placed on described cutting die 1, and makes described prepreg 2 cover all blades on described cutting die 1 completely.
Step S3, on described prepreg 2, cover buffer film 3.One side of described buffer film 3 can, by adhesive tape bonding on dynamic model 102, so just can conveniently open and overlapping operation.
Step S4, start described punch press, so that described cutting die 1 carries out stamping-out to the prepreg 2 arranging thereon under the driving of described punch press.Start after punch press, drive cylinder 103 work, its drive end 104 is up lifted, thereby dynamic model 102 is also up moved, the in the situation that of dynamic model 102 and cover half 101 matched moulds, 11 pairs of prepregs of blade 2 of cutting die 1 carry out stamping-out, so that the pattern of windowing of described prepreg 2 is consistent with the closed figures of the blade 11 of cutting die 1, thereby complete the process of once windowing.
Because the height design of blade 11 is reasonable, the waste material after windowing can not ensconced in the space that blade 11 surrounds.After prepreg after windowing 2 is taken off, in garbage collection frame, shake, the waste material on prepreg 2 can be removed, very convenient, quick.
The present embodiment carries out stamping-out to prepreg 2 by cutting die 1 under the driving of punch press, has greatly shortened traditional laser windowing method and need to wait for that laser head moves the time of windowing, thereby effectively enhanced productivity and reduce production costs.
